The 2nd round of the VE National Shield Competition was a challenging encounter for our Phoenix Men’s team, as they faced the formidable Coventry & Riga, a well established NVL Division 2 side.
Missing three key players, the match presented an opportunity to test our depth, with junior and development players stepping up to gain invaluable experience.
Despite their determination, the team fell short, losing 0-3 in straight sets. The match highlighted the high level of play required at this stage, giving our squad a clear sense of what to expect as we prepare for next season.
While the result wasn’t in our favour, the game was an excellent learning experience for the lads, and we’re proud of their effort and resilience.
